Swati is an energetic business partner whose thirty years of business experience includes leadership coaching and the design and delivery of high-impact leadership programs.
Her executive level positions at well-respected companies such as General Electric, The William Wrigley Jr. Company, and Deloitte, have ranged from general management and corporate strategy to culture change and the design and implementation of on-time, in-budget, global initiatives. She has held executive level positions in global human resources, consulting, information technology, and corporate strategy teams.
She holds an MBA from The University of Chicago, Booth School of Business, where she also teaches as an Adjunct Professor of Leadership and she is a Professionally Certified Coach (PCC) through the International Coach Federation.
Swati leverages various leadership effectiveness tools in her work, such as Immunity to Change, Leadership Circle 360, Intercultural Development Inventory (DE&I), EQi, and Hogan Assessments.
She focuses on three main areas in her leadership and practice: leadership coaching; high-impact learning programs; and intercultural awareness (DE&I).
Swati is also deeply committed to giving back to her community and coaches the Executive Directors and key leaders of numerous Chicago-based non-profits focused on improving access to services and education for disadvantaged populations. Swati also speaks and teaches on the topic of Inclusion and has been featured in various panels, podcasts, and courses.
